A New Structure For Absolute Control
At the core of Promachine 3 is Nordica’s integrated 3Force Frame, a next-generation construction that strategically blends materials to amplify lateral stiffness while delivering a smooth, progressive flex. The asymmetrical shell design increases energy transmission directly to the ski edge, with heightened precision and responsiveness with every turn.
Around back, a fully redesigned spine anchors the boot’s performance. It provides enhanced support against getting backseat while delivering an exceptionally consistent flex pattern—smooth, controlled, and refined. Modernized Fit, Refined Feel
Promachine 3 represents a significant step forward in fit. Nordica focused on real-world problem areas identified by boot fitters and athletes alike—adding thoughtful space over the instep, increasing comfort in the sixth-toe zone, and improving accommodation around the navicular. The result is a narrow-performance boot that feels more anatomical, more intuitive, and more comfortable right out of the box.

Liner Innovation Where It Matters Most
Nordica’s reputation for liner excellence continues with a new 3D Custom Cork Speed Lace Liner. Cork remains a cornerstone of Nordica boot design thanks to its natural insulation, responsiveness, and unparalleled customizability. Fully heat moldable, the liner can be precisely shaped to the skier’s foot to further personalize fit and comfort over time. Inside the heel and ankle pocket, an internal EVA structure sculpts a precise, anatomical hold delivering immediate connection, reduced movement, and confidence.
In the Promachine 3 130 S, an integrated Speed Lace closure system creates uniform, highly precise tension across the tongue. Inspired by race-level performance but refined for everyday usability, it allows skiers to dial fit quickly and accurately—lock it in, and ski. Other Promachine 3 models retain the performance-driven cork liner platform, with feature sets tailored to their specific flex and fit goals.

This Is Not Paint. Not Print
At first glance, Promachine 3 looks like an optical illusion; angular geometries, sharp digital patterns, a glacial camouflage that seems to shift with perspective. Look closer, and the truth emerges.
For the first time in the ski industry, Nordica introduces a variable-intensity, variable-frequency laser-etching process that engraves the shell and cuff itself.. The base remains pure black, while the laser creates depth, texture, and pattern directly in the material. Every boot carries subtle variations—making each pair inherently unique. A New Era for a Narrow-Fit Benchmark
Promachine has long been the reference point for 98 mm precision boots. With Promachine 3, Nordica elevates that legacy—blending uncompromising performance, modernized fit, refined flex, and unprecedented visual detail.
The lineup debuts with the Promachine 3 S as the most exclusive model in the family, offering a 130 flex for men and a 115 flex for women. Beginning February 1, the new Promachine 3 collection, including the Promachine 3 130 S, Promachine 3 120, Promachine 3 115 W, and Promachine 3 95 W, will be available through select specialty retailers and online at nordica.com.
